2026 Class of SHSMD Rising Stars
The SHSMD Rising Star recognizes health care strategy professionals who, over the past few years, have demonstrated outstanding promise in their respective fields. This recognition shines a spotlight on SHSMD members who have made—or are on their way to making—significant contributions to their profession and the SHSMD membership.
Congratulations to the 2026 Class of Rising Stars! These four individuals are distinguished by their accomplishments, leadership, and their trajectory for future success. They embody core values such as integrity, innovation, and a commitment to advancing health care strategy.

Caroline Ackerman, APR, is the Manager of Communications & Public Affairs at Renown Health, where she leads strategic communications for northern Nevada’s leading not-for-profit health system. She oversees executive communications, media relations, crisis communications, community relations, internal communications for Renown’s 8,000+ employees — helping advance the organization's mission through clear, trusted and impactful storytelling.
Caroline leads a talented team of professionals to develop communications that support organizational priorities, strengthen employee engagement, and protect Renown's reputation during complex and high-profile issues.
Caroline is Accredited in Public Relations (APR) by the Public Relations Society of America, and she earned her bachelor's degree in journalism from the University of Nevada, Reno. She is passionate about improving access to care and helping her community make informed health decisions through clear, compassionate communication. When she's not working, Caroline loves to spend time in the Sierra Nevada hiking, snowboarding and running.

Brenna Bartruff serves as Chief Communications Officer at Lexington Regional Health Center, where she leads innovative, community-centered strategies that expand access to care and strengthen patient engagement. In a uniquely diverse rural community, she has transformed traditional marketing into a multilingual, multicultural communications platform that connects with patients across languages, cultures, and circumstances.
Brenna’s leadership extends beyond communications into strategic planning, where she integrates data, storytelling, and consumer experience to shape organizational growth and service delivery. She has played a critical role in community outreach efforts during times of disruption, helping families navigate coverage options and access care with clarity and confidence.
Brenna’s work has earned statewide recognition, including honors from the Nebraska Hospital Association, and reflects her deep commitment to innovation, mentorship, and service. Brenna is dedicated to building healthier communities by ensuring every voice is heard and every patient feels connected to care.

Michael Martin is a healthcare marketing strategist and digital storyteller passionate about using audience insights and compelling narratives to strengthen connections between healthcare organizations and the communities they serve. As Digital Content Strategist at Morehouse School of Medicine, he leads social media strategy and digital storytelling initiatives that have expanded audience engagement, elevated institutional visibility, and transformed complex healthcare topics into accessible, impactful content. Michael also spearheaded the revitalization of the Morehouse School of Medicine Blog, helping reestablish it as a strategic storytelling platform.
Michael is currently pursuing a Master of Science in Digital Strategy and Audience Engagement at Arizona State University and serves as a Member Community Ambassador and Digital Engagement Track Committee member for SHSMD. As a 2026 SHSMD Rising Star, Michael is committed to advancing innovative, audience-centered communication across healthcare.

Eric Spector is a healthcare marketing leader at Atlantic Health whose work has helped advance patient engagement, strengthen organizational reputation, and support strategic growth across New Jersey’s leading hospitals and service lines. Since entering healthcare marketing, he has rapidly advanced to leading high-performing teams and enterprise-wide strategic programs.
Eric is recognized for leveraging data-driven marketing to improve both patient experience and business outcomes. Working closely with clinical, operational, and digital teams, Eric helped develop Atlantic Health’s first personalized Same Day Surgery communication program, including its first Spanish-language patient outreach initiative. The effort contributed to measurable improvements in patient experience outcomes while helping establish a more consistent and equitable approach to patient communication.
A trusted partner to clinical and executive leaders, Eric plays a key role in advancing systemwide growth strategies, strengthening Atlantic Health’s quality reputation, and fostering a unified “One Atlantic Health” brand across the organization.
